Output 62dc3d75444598d0447c1d4282066502a44e5292635aec8c3245cde5982564d4:20

value
125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ac91db2a54cd6084fc4da30ad80e2338e4d89c OP_EQUAL
address
3KXeRJmWfZFuysNpVWmGfUoEjQMvBqYEV4
transaction
62dc3d75444598d0447c1d4282066502a44e5292635aec8c3245cde5982564d4
spent
true